Hey everyone.. I am new to the forum and to sprees..

I bought an 87 spree and the electric start did not work, so I replaced the battery and it started right up using the electric start. Fast forward a week later and no such luck.... So I charged the battery and nothing... I even tried another battery that I know was charged (came off another spree) and it still would not do anything. :*:

Any ideas? Thanks!

check the fuse. do you still have lights when key is turned on? on my 86 the starter button actually went out. check the starter relay it may have gone south. find the plug that the starter wires on in and hook battery direct for a sec and see if it turns over(pull spark plug first). maybe possible the starter itself went on permanent vacation. find the manual in the honda service manuals section. d/load it and it will tell you how to perform various tests including starter and i believe relay. good luck and have fun on your spree!! oh yes and welcome to the forum and the world of spree.!!
